In 2013, Facebook launched a new feature for advertisers: lookalike audiences. These algorithmically generated audiences allowed advertisers to dramatically scale up their reach without sacrificing sophisticated targeting. Audience is a rhetorical concept that refers to the individuals and groups that writers attempt to move, inciting them to action or inspiring shifts in attitudes and beliefs. Routledge. https://doi.org/10.4324/9780203144237. COPY. ABSTRACT.Examples of Audience in Literature. 1. William Shakespeare, King Lear. Shakespeare ‘s plays were intended for an adult audience of any social status, whether rich, middle class, or poor. Anyone could attend his plays and get something out of it, as the themes were universal to all levels of society. King Lear ’s themes of revenge ...
